China Says It May Have Detected Signs Of Life Beyond Earth


New member
China Says It May Have Detected Signs Of Life Beyond EarthChina said its giant Sky Eye telescope may have picked up signs of life beyond Earth, according to a report by the state-backed Science and Technology Daily, which then appeared to have deleted the...